About the technology

MES in production

A Manufacturing Execution System links planning with the shop floor. It tracks orders, materials, machines, and quality data as work moves through production. Companies use it to make execution visible and consistent across plants.

What it covers

  • Production dispatching and work instructions
  • Traceability for lots, batches, and serials
  • Quality checks and nonconformance handling
  • Equipment integration through PLC, SCADA, and historians
  • OEE, downtime, and shift reporting

Common stacks

Strong professionals know the MES itself and the systems around it. In many projects that means SAP MES, SAP ME, SAP MII, Siemens Opcenter, AVEVA MES, database layers, interfaces, and shop floor data models. They also understand ISA-95 and the handoff between ERP and operations.

When companies bring in help

Freelance expertise is useful during new plant rollouts, MES replacement projects, line expansions, and data cleanup after years of local workarounds. It also helps when a site in Munich needs support that can align with German-speaking production teams and global process owners. Short engagements often focus on design, integration, or testing.

What good specialists do

Good professionals ask how production really runs before they touch configuration. They map master data, exception flows, and system boundaries, then document what operators, supervisors, and quality teams need. They also know how to keep custom logic small and supportable.

Signs you need MES expertise

  • Production data is split across spreadsheets and local tools
  • Traceability is incomplete or slow to retrieve
  • ERP and shop floor systems do not agree
  • Reporting depends on manual entry
  • A plant upgrade needs careful validation and cutover planning

A strong Manufacturing Execution System controls and records what happens during production. It keeps track of orders, materials, equipment states, quality steps, and operator actions so companies can see execution in real time. In regulated or complex plants, it also supports traceability and audit-ready records.

MES sits between ERP and the shop floor. ERP plans and finances work, while SCADA focuses on machine control and signals. MES turns the plan into execution, collects production data, and feeds the results back to business systems.

Searchers often use Manufacturing Execution System and the abbreviation MES interchangeably. In some environments, especially SAP-heavy ones, people may also talk about SAP ME or SAP MII when they mean parts of the MES landscape. The right expert should understand the product name, the acronym, and the surrounding integration stack.

A good Manufacturing Execution System specialist understands production processes, master data, interfaces, and testing. Experience with ERP integration, PLC or SCADA connectivity, and traceability logic is important. For many projects, knowledge of ISA-95 and clean documentation matters as much as tool familiarity.

A MES project often needs more than software setup. If you are rolling out a new site or replacing a legacy system, you want someone who has handled design, integration, validation, and cutover before. Smaller tasks like report fixes or interface changes may need less depth, but the expert should still know production flow well.

Many Manufacturing Execution System tasks can be done remotely, such as process design, configuration, interface work, and documentation. On-site time is useful for workshop sessions, line observations, testing with operators, and go-live support. In Munich, a mixed setup often works well when production teams and IT need close coordination.

Look for clear examples of traceability, integration, and production reporting work, not just tool names. A strong Manufacturing Execution System specialist can explain how they handled exceptions, cleaned data, and kept the solution stable after go-live. Good answers are specific, practical, and tied to real plant constraints.
